	-o posix: always recognise octals in "let" builtin
Though the "let" builtin is not itself a POSIX standard command, it processes standard shell arithmetic, so it should recognise octals by leading zeros as POSIX requires if the 'posix' option is on. This overrides the setting of the 'letoctal' option. Note that none of this applies to the ((...)) arithmetic command, which has always recognised leading-octal zeros and does not listen to 'letoctal'. So setting the posix mode makes this consistent. src/cmd/ksh93/sh/arith.c: - When running the 'let' builtin, test that both SH_LETOCTAL and SH_POSIX are off before stripping leading zeros to disable octal number recognition. - Cosmetic: fix spurious newline. src/cmd/ksh93/sh.1: - Document the change. src/cmd/ksh93/tests/shtests: - Make sure to disable posix mode by default for regression tests.
